Plum Ice Cream
Ingredients:
5 medium blood plums
1 can evaporated milk
4 egg yolks
125gr castor sugar
125gr icing sugar
1 vanilla bean/1 tablespoon vanilla essense
300ml water
Method:
- De-pit the plums & cut into quarters, place them with the castor sugar & water in a pot & boil for 10 minutes.
- Cool down, puree the plums with the liquid in a blender & chill in the refrigerator.
- In a sauce pan add the evaporated milk, vanilla & icing sugar, bring it to a boil & cool down, add a little milk to the lightly beaten egg yolks & whisk quickly to prevent the eggs from scrambling.
- Add the egg yolks to the milk & cook on low heat whisking all the time until a thick custard like consistency is reach.
- Add the plum puree to the custard & cook a few minutes more until everything is mixed well & thickened.
- Cool down & freeze for 1 hour.
- Place the plum custard in the ice cream machine & churn it for 45 minutes to 1 hour.
- Place in a mould & freeze over night before serving.
I serve plum ice-cream with a cream cheese sauce, it really compliments it each other well. The spill of creamy cheesy sweetness is a WOW to go with it! However you can use any sauce to your liking.
